{"product_id":"the-use-of-force-in-humanitarian-intervention-morality-and-practicalities","title":"Use of Force in Humanitarian Intervention","description":"Humanitarian intervention is a many layered and complex concept. While moral society has an obligation to stop deliberate and persistent serious human rights abuse, the direct use of force remains a contentious option alongside other strategies employed by the international community. This study analyzes the various ethical positions, particularly consequentialism, welfare-utilitarianism and just war theory to unravel this intricate topic. Uniquely, the book goes beyond previous philosophical or ethical treatments of the subject to provide a more rounded and practical reflection on the lessons learned from the revival of humanitarian intervention as a tool of conflict resolution.","brand":"Taylor \u0026 Francis Inc","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":50091931992408,"sku":"9780815398349","price":192.2,"currency_code":"EUR","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0278\/1295\/4195\/files\/9780815398349_97376af8-9bf3-41d9-87bf-5f977d1b0ccd.jpg?v=1777143627","url":"https:\/\/agendabookshop.com\/products\/the-use-of-force-in-humanitarian-intervention-morality-and-practicalities","provider":"Agenda Bookshop","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
